Doulas are trained in providing psychological and physical assistance before, during, and after the birth procedure. Unlike midwives that are signed up nurses, doulas aren't medical experts able to prescribe medicine, yet they supply important physical and emotional assistance. Doulas commonly sign up with the birthing individual in their 2nd or third trimester to answer questions concerning the birthing process and create a birth strategy.
Postpartum, doulas can aid with breastfeeding education and learning and deal functional assistance, teaching families just how to take care of their newborn infant. Studies reveal that doula assistance decreases the need for C-sections and discomfort medicine, thus bring about quicker and less complex healing for birthing parents. Doula support has actually been shown to minimize premature distributions and length of labor, and the emotional assistance they provide typically lowers anxiety and anxiety, specifically in the labor process.
